Hello, As described, my glasses produce reflections during certain head movements, which are interpreted as points of light by the camera and massively disrupt head tracking. Even in a completely dark room, the light from the monitor seems to be sufficient to create reflections. Is there a way to filter out these reflections via the settings? Thanks and regards, Marek |
